代码之家  ›  专栏  ›  技术社区  ›  SpaceMonkey

Visual Studio或Rider如何使用System.Diagnostics.Trace.Write读取编写的消息?

  •  1
  • SpaceMonkey  · 技术社区  · 6 年前

    register a listener

    我们可以重新表述这个问题:
    如何编写一个简单的控制台应用程序来执行另一个应用程序并侦听其跟踪输出。

    1 回复  |  直到 6 年前
        1
  •  1
  •   Ben Voigt    6 年前

    要接收另一个应用程序的调试输出,您需要作为调试器附加到它并调用 the WaitForDebugEvent function ,正在查找 OUTPUT_DEBUG_STRING_INFO 结果( dwDebugEventCode == OUTPUT_DEBUG_STRING_EVENT )

    app.config .